Brachow

Brachów ( Polish: Brachów ) is a railway stopping point (platform) near the Slup dam in the Mieszink commune , in the Lower Silesian Voivodeship of Poland. It has 1 platform and 1 path.

The stopping point on the Katowice - Legnica railway line was built in 1856 when this territory was part of the Kingdom of Prussia . The name of the point is from the village of Brachow or Brechlevice ( Polish: Brachów, Brechlewice , German: Brechelshof , Brechelshof), which was liquidated in 1974 to build a reservoir.
